Output 96fa3925b51dbeb7962eb41c39dfc1aa28e864fc328962c4b19babaeb4ba73af:10

value
189500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df160b64bb8ddb7748a805e76c3b483e154abf8b OP_EQUAL
address
3N2b211o87zBNL7H3b9JZe2AWhsyZstSDc
transaction
96fa3925b51dbeb7962eb41c39dfc1aa28e864fc328962c4b19babaeb4ba73af
confirmations
209716
spent
true